A residential boiler is essentially a hydronic heating system designed for water heating applications within residential settings. The functioning of a boiler involves the conversion of chemical energy into thermal energy, which is then distributed through components such as heating coils, radiators, or baseboards to heat water and maintain the desired temperature inside the system’s tank. These boilers are widely installed across multiple types of residential properties, including individual houses, farmhouses, apartment buildings, public housing, and other residential establishments.
The adoption of boiler systems in the residential sector is favored due to their multiple advantages, such as high operational reliability, reduced levels of pollution compared to conventional heating systems, longer service life, and relatively simple maintenance requirements. These features make residential boilers a popular choice in both urban and rural households.
Typically, a residential boiler is placed above a burner that uses specific fuels, such as coal, oil, propane, or natural gas, to produce heat. For instance, in the United States, natural gas is the most commonly used fuel source for residential boilers, supplied directly to households through extensive underground pipeline networks. In rural regions where pipelines are not accessible, propane gas is more frequently used. Propane is stored in large tanks, usually kept in house yards, and delivered through trucks to refill capacities that often reach up to 500 gallons.
Broadly, residential boilers are classified into two major types: condensing boilers and non-condensing boilers. Condensing boilers are more energy efficient and environmentally friendly due to their ability to recover heat from exhaust gases, while non-condensing boilers are simpler and generally more affordable, making both types viable choices depending on the consumer’s needs and budget.

Market segmentation based on Fuel Type
By fuel type, the residential boiler market is segmented into coal-fired, gas-fired, oil-fired, and others. Gas-fired boilers dominated the market, accounting for 70.3% of the global revenue share, and this segment is expected to maintain its leading position during the forecast period. The popularity of gas-fired boilers is due to their combination of efficiency, safe operation, cost-effectiveness, energy-saving potential, environmental friendliness, and ability to deliver consistent heating comfort.
Gas boilers may operate on either natural gas or propane, with slight modifications depending on the fuel characteristics. Natural gas is predominantly used in developed and developing regions due to the availability of widespread pipeline infrastructure, making it a more affordable and accessible option for residential heating. In contrast, propane gas is more commonly utilized in rural or village areas where pipeline access is limited. In such cases, propane is stored in large tanks (commonly around 500 gallons in capacity) placed in house yards and refilled periodically via delivery trucks.
Although propane gas tends to be more expensive compared to natural gas, it remains a viable solution in off-grid areas where alternatives are limited. On the other hand, natural gas boilers are also widely applied in industrial settings, given their ability to operate under high-temperature conditions and demonstrate strong thermal resistance. This adaptability across both residential and industrial sectors highlights the versatility and long-term growth potential of gas-fired boilers within the market.
